The hexadecimal color code #16244D corresponds to the code RGB( 22, 36, 77 ). It's a shade of Blue. This color is a combination of red (at 0,09 level), green (at 0,14 level) and blue (at 0,30 level). Its brightness is 19% and its saturation is 55%. It is composed of red at 16%, green at 26% and blue at 57%.
